Print Power Trip - Display Edition Poster

Where does our electricity come from? How does it get to us? Where do individuals fit into this large and complex system? To answer these questions, a group of NYC public high school students interviewed energy experts and peered down manholes. They created a bilingual poster and booklet to share what they learned on the Power Trip.

Check out this large-scale, two-sided poster to learn about the long route our electricity takes from its sources to the outlet. The display edition of the poster comes unfolded so that you can hang it on your wall. You can also purchase a folded version of the poster and the accompanying booklet here.
